The Jeep Grand Cherokee: A Brief History
The Jeep Grand Cherokee was introduced by the American automaker Chrysler in 1992 as a replacement for the Jeep Cherokee. Over the years, it has undergone several facelifts and redesigns, with the latest model being the 2021 Jeep Grand Cherokee L. Throughout its history, the Grand Cherokee has been praised for its robust engineering, comfortable interiors, and advanced features.
Factors Affecting Life Expectancy
1. Maintenance and Upkeep
One of the most crucial factors that determine the life expectancy of a Jeep Grand Cherokee is proper maintenance and upkeep. Regular oil changes, tire rotations, and brake inspections are essential to ensure the vehicle remains in good condition. Neglecting these routine tasks can lead to premature wear and tear, reducing the lifespan of the vehicle.
2. Quality of Parts
The quality of parts used in the construction of a Jeep Grand Cherokee also plays a significant role in its life expectancy. High-quality components are less likely to fail, leading to a longer lifespan. Conversely, vehicles equipped with lower-quality parts may experience more frequent issues, shortening their lifespan.
3. Usage Patterns
How a Jeep Grand Cherokee is used can also impact its life expectancy. For instance, frequent off-road driving can lead to increased wear and tear on the vehicle’s undercarriage and suspension. On the other hand, driving primarily on paved roads may result in a longer lifespan due to reduced stress on the vehicle’s components.
4. Environmental Conditions
The environmental conditions in which a Jeep Grand Cherokee is operated can also affect its lifespan. Extreme temperatures, high humidity, and corrosive substances can accelerate the aging process, leading to rust and other issues.
Average Life Expectancy
The average life expectancy of a Jeep Grand Cherokee is generally around 150,000 to 200,000 miles. However, this can vary significantly depending on the factors mentioned above. Some well-maintained vehicles may exceed this mileage, while others may fall short.
Maintenance Tips for Extending Life Expectancy
To maximize the life expectancy of your Jeep Grand Cherokee, consider the following maintenance tips:
– Regular Oil Changes: Follow the manufacturer’s recommended oil change intervals to ensure your engine remains in good condition.
– Tire Rotation and Replacement: Rotate your tires every 5,000 to 7,500 miles and replace them when the tread depth falls below 2/32 inches.
– Brake Inspections: Have your brakes inspected regularly and replace them when necessary.
– Coolant System: Ensure your coolant system is flushed and refilled according to the manufacturer’s recommendations.
– Battery Maintenance: Keep your battery clean and check its charge regularly to prevent corrosion and ensure reliable performance.
